Hot/Cold water surge

I'm hoping someone can help me here. When I try to get warm water either from the shower or faucet, it purges between extreme cold and extreme hot, never a constant temperature. What do you think would cause this? The trailer is a 2014 stealth sa2515.

This usually happens when the water bypass valves are not in the correct open/shut configuration.

Al has a great diagram in the thread below to show the valves in the Bypass configuration. Your's should be in the opposite configuration for proper flow.
